In January, the IRS announced that all third stimulus payments had been issued. But some taxpayers can still claim the payment on their 2021 tax return.

More than 175 million third stimulus payments, totalling over $400 billion, were sent out starting in March 2021 as part of the American Rescue Plan Act.

The full amount of the third stimulus payment is $1,400 per person ($2,800 for married couples filing a joint tax return) and an additional $1,400 for each qualifying department.

How much was the 3rd stimulus check amount?
Payments amounts are different. Most families received $1,400 per person, including all dependents claimed on their tax return.
Typically, this means a single person with no dependents received $1,400, while married fliers with two dependents received $5,600.
